7535 31st Ave Ste 201, Flushing, NY 11370-1846

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 11370:
2447 77th St, Flushing, NY 11370-1525
3217 81st St, Flushing, NY 11370-2001
3017 82nd St, Flushing, NY 11370-1916
2244 78th St, Flushing, NY 11370-2102
3062 79th St, Flushing, NY 11370-1510